This print reproduces Albert Newsam’s 1846 lithograph of Andrew Jackson, published in Philadelphia by C. S. Williams and printed by P. S. Duval. The sheet belongs to Portraits of the Presidents. Jackson had died in 1845, the year before publication. Newsam’s oval bust follows the well-known painted types of the seventh president, a popular memorial print rather than a new sitting.

This is not Ralph E. W. Earl’s White House Collection oil of about 1835, and not Thomas Sully’s 1845 replica after his 1824 life study, both sold separately here. The 1846 Williams series placed Jackson among matching stones of Washington through the sitting president. Hand-colored impressions were sold as household pictures.
